M.J.M.C.-Master of Journalism and Mass Communication in Madhya Pradesh

Post Graduate ยท MA(JMC)

13 institutes in Madhya Pradesh offer M.J.M.C.-Master of Journalism and Mass Communication, according to AISHE data. Combined approved seat intake is 476 students per year. Duration is 1 to 2 years.
